  • Kraft Foods says: For JET-PUFFED Marshmallows: Conversions for Marshmallows and Marshmallow Creme:
  • 7 oz Marshmallow Creme = approximately 1-1/2 cups 13 oz Marshmallow Creme = approximately 3 cups 1 Regular Marshmallow = 13 Miniature Marshmallows 8 Regular Marshmallows = 1 cup 16 oz bag Miniature = 8 cups 10.5 oz bag Miniature = 5-1/2 cups 50 Miniature Marshmallows = 1/2 cup Miniature Marshmallows 5 Regular Marhsmallows = 1/2 cup 64 Regular Marshmallows = 16 oz bag

FAQ: HOW EXACTLY DO I MEASURE SHREDDED CHEESE BY THE CUP ...
ANSWER: Basically, when a recipe is asking for shredded cheese in cup measurements, it is suggesting the amount of "shredded" cheese it takes to levelly fill a measuring cup, in other words, by volume. When measuring semi-hard cheeses, such as cheddar, Swiss or mozzarella, by weight, it is generally accepted that 4 ounces yields 1 cup shredded cheese, or in answer your question, yes, 8 ounce of shredded cheese will fit into a 2-cup volume measuring cup.

WHAT’S THE DIFFERENCE BETWEEN DRY AND LIQUID MEASUREMENTS ...
Jul 16, 2018 · But what they really mean is 1 cup of liquid = 8 fluid ounces . For dry measurements, the rules change. Because dry ingredients vary greatly in weight, you can’t rely on the same conversion. For example, 1 cup of all-purpose flour weighs 4.5 ounces, not 8 ounces. On the other hand, 1 cup of chocolate chips weighs a little over 6 ounces.

HOW DO YOU MEASURE CHEESE? | WISCONSIN CHEESE
You can use a measuring cup to estimate how many ounces of cheese you have. For soft or crumbly cheeses, 1 cup is equivalent to 6 ounces. For semi-hard cheeses like cheddar, 1 cup is equivalent to 4 ounces. Finally, for un-grated hard cheeses like parmesan, 1 cup is equivalent to 3 ounces.
